Today I wanted to feature my good friend Goran Krstic.
Goran Krstic is a 23 year old NYC native and creative whose work ranges from design to illustration. His work has been published on the cover of CMYK #38 and in the monograph of Mirko Ilic. He is currently working
freelance and would love to talk about any projects you are interested in him working on. To see more of his work check out his site here.

After being introduced to Eduardo Recife I have become a huge fan of design from brazil. Over the weekend I went to the MOMA to see the tangled alphabet exhibit which just made me love Brazilian design even more.
So I wanted to feature a very talented Brazilian illustrator. Rubens is a 28 year old designer from São Paulo-Brasil who studied Industrial Design for three years but dropped out to pursue a career as a self taught designer. Rubens is a talented illustrator and show great technique in his drawings. Check more of his work here.
